Stainless Steel Fasteners Applications and Development in Haina – Durable, Corrosion-Resistant Solutions

Hainan is emerging as a strategic industrial hub where stainless steel fasteners support critical infrastructure, marine projects, and export manufacturing. These components deliver corrosion resistance, mechanical strength, and long service life in environments exposed to salt, humidity, and demanding loads.

Local supply chains, policy incentives, and port logistics combine to position Hainan as a testbed for new stainless steel fastener grades, surface treatments, and digital tracking solutions. Understanding their applications and development pathways helps engineers and procurement teams optimize performance and total cost of ownership.

Marine and Offshore Fastener Requirements

In Hainan’s coastal projects, fasteners face constant salt spray, tidal motion, and mechanical fatigue. Specifications often call for duplex and super duplex grades that combine high strength with controlled pitting and crevice corrosion resistance.

Designers specify coatings such as zinc flake and post-oxidation treatments to further extend service life. Regular inspection intervals and material traceability are emphasized to ensure compliance with international standards for offshore safety.

Construction and Infrastructure Applications

Structural Connections and Prefabrication

Stainless steel fasteners are used in assembling prefabricated modules, connecting steel frames, and anchoring mechanical systems. Their high tensile strength and ductility help maintain structural integrity under dynamic loads.

Facade and Architectural Fixtures

Architectural-grade bolts, anchors, and brackets enable clean external appearances while resisting staining and corrosion. Aesthetic consistency across large façade areas is achieved through color-matched finishes and smooth surfaces.

Industrial Equipment and Chemical Handling

Process vessels, heat exchangers, and support structures in Hainan’s industrial zones rely on stainless steel fasteners to withstand chemical exposure and thermal cycling. The right grade and finish reduce the risk of contamination and premature failure.

Specifications often include low carbon and low sulfur content to minimize sensitization and improve resistance to chloride-induced stress corrosion cracking in demanding process environments.

Electrification and Renewable Energy Projects

As Hainan advances clean energy targets, stainless steel fasteners appear in solar mounting systems, wind turbine components, and battery energy storage installations. Their corrosion resistance supports long-term performance in humid and saline conditions.

Engineers evaluate thread galling, installation torque, and compatibility with composite materials to ensure safe and reliable energy infrastructure across island sites.

FAQ

Reader questions

Which stainless steel grades are most suitable for Hainan’s marine environment?

A2-70, 316L EL, duplex 2205, and super duplex 2507 perform well due to their chromium, molybdenum, and nitrogen content that counteracts chloride attack.

How do surface treatments affect performance in coastal applications?

Zinc flake coatings and post-oxidation layers reduce galvanic corrosion and provide sacrificial protection, extending fastener life in high-salinity atmospheres.

What standards should be followed for fasteners in offshore and industrial projects on Hainan?

Projects typically reference ISO 3506, ASTM A193/A193M, and local marine guidelines, with additional requirements for traceability, testing, and documentation.

Are there special considerations for using stainless steel fasteners in solar and wind installations on the island?

Yes, compatibility with composite materials, torque-tension control, and long-term exposure to saline humidity must be accounted for in design and maintenance planning.
